作者abcxxxx (享受生活)
看板ASM
標題[問題] LPT device driver
時間Tue Aug 22 13:26:02 2017
最近有個逆向工程的專案要搞...
手上有幾塊功能正常的板子
板子的功能:使用電腦的printport(LPT)傳資料給板子,然後使用232協定,將傳資料給外
部
對於LPT與板子之間的程式不知道如何下手, 目前有想到將Microchip的程式解密但不知
如何下手,或者是自己寫一版出來但沒有LPT的經驗?想請教如何下手
謝謝你們
--
※ 發信站: 批踢踢實業坊(ptt.cc), 來自: 223.141.161.217
※ 文章網址: https://webptt.com/m.aspx?n=bbs/ASM/M.1503379565.A.E11.html
1F:→ abcxxxx: 作業系統是在Windows08/22 13:26
2F:推 chuegou: 有沒有電腦lpt到板子的protocol?08/22 18:58
3F:→ chuegou: 有沒有板子rs232到下一個裝置的protocol?08/22 18:58
4F:→ chuegou: 如果都有 你自己刻比較快08/22 18:58
有pc端的程式,使用BCB 呼叫 _outp(address,data) 和_inp(address,data)去收發資料
沒看到有什麼協定的,但是我知道如果要正常使用這塊板子必須要再安裝驅動程式
還蠻擔心,這個驅動程式是不是有做另外的處理再轉發
※ 編輯: abcxxxx (223.141.161.217), 08/22/2017 19:21:17
5F:推 chuegou: 抱歉 原來是要driver 我以為要板子 08/22 19:31
是要寫mcu的firmware 讓MCU可以做到轉發的動作
LPT<---->MCU<---->RS232
※ 編輯: abcxxxx (59.127.222.1), 08/22/2017 21:11:12
6F:推 johnpage: 示波器抓波型,然後產生一樣的 08/22 22:31